A Historic Building Reborn: The Perkins Building Becomes a World-Class Music Facility at Cranbrook School
Cranbrook School’s historic Perkins Building, dating back to 1919, has been transformed into a state-of-the-art Music Facility. The project aimed to create an inspiring, functional space that nurtures creativity and academic excellence, while preserving the building’s heritage and legacy. The new space fosters an environment where students and staff can thrive, with flexible and durable design solutions that meet contemporary educational needs.
